PHP ZipArchive : replace formatted text in . docx?

标签 php linux command-line ms-word

我正在尝试将 docx 文件中的某些字符串替换为其他字符串,如描述的 in this answer .

对于非格式化文本,一切正常,但我想要替换的粗体文本会被忽略。仅使用 native ZipArchive 是否有可能,或者我应该放弃希望并安装其他东西?

Linux 命令行也可以,但 sed 有同样的问题。

最佳答案

看起来这更像是一个搜索模式问题。我想要替换的字符串有一些邪恶的格式,例如 %username%{{date}},用简单的 NAMEDATE 替换它们使一切正常

关于PHP ZipArchive : replace formatted text in . docx?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/52289455/

相关文章:

php - Fishpig 自动登录在 Magento 1.9 中不起作用

php - 当用户提交登录表单时,数据会发生什么情况?

linux - 使用具有多个替换命令的脚本时控制 sed 输出

linux - 当我在 Linux Fedora 中运行 JavaFx 应用程序时,我的应用程序崩溃了..!

javascript - Node.js 命令行程序(使用 Commander Node-Module)在执行时打开 index.js

c# - 用 C# 编写批处理脚本的好方法是什么?

php - 文件上传应用程序从 PHP 文件返回内部服务器错误

linux - CentOS 安装 blender 。 svn : E175002 Could not read file size

powershell - 使用Powershell或批处理调用Graph API

php - WooCommerce 为重新计算按钮添加订单管理 Hook